Our designed SAR AIRSAT-01 for our own constellation:

  • SAR band: Ku-band;
  • Antenna: Parabolic antenna;
  • Polarization: HH;
  • Orbital configuration: The two satellites have the same orbit and the phase difference is 180°;
  • SAR imaging modes: Sliding spotlight, stripmap;
  • Resolution/swath width: 0.5m@10km*10km(sliding spotlight), 2m@18-20km(stripmap);
  • Imaging capability: 3min per track / 5min for the first track and the second track does not work;
  • Intelligent processing on satellite;

The design of AIRSAT-03 for our own constellation:

  • SAR band: X-band;
  • Antenna: Parabolic antenna;
  • Polarization: HH;
  • SAR imaging modes: Sliding spotlight , stripmap;
  • Resolution/swath width: 0.5m@10km*10km(sliding spotlight), 2m@18-20km(stripmap);
  • Imaging capability: 3min per track / 5min for the first track and the second track does not work;
  • Intelligent processing on satellite;

The design of AIRSAT-05 for our own constellation

  • SAR band: X-band;
  • Antenna: Phased array antenna;
  • Polarization: multi-polarization, HH, VV, HV, VH;
  • Nominal orbit: 505 km repeat sun-synchronous orbit;
  • SAR imaging modes: Spotlight, stripmap, scanSAR;
  • Resolution/swath width: 0.5m@3km*5km(spotlight ), 3m@30km(stripmap), 40m@330km(scanSAR);
  • Imaging capability: 3min per track / 5min for the first track and the second track does not work;
  • Beidou short message: Control satellite task via BeiDou short message in global area;
    Intelligent processing on satellite;
